IIT Ropar's B.Tech eligibility criteria are as follows: 

  • Candidates must have achieved a minimum of 75% overall in class 12 (or similar) board exams. Maths, Physics, and Chemistry are mandatory subjects for the board examination.  

Note: 65% for the candidates of PwD, ST/SC. 

OR

  • With Physics, Chemistry, and Mathematics as required subjects, candidates must be in the top 20 percentile of their respective class 12 (or similar) board examination.
  • For admission to both B.Tech and B.Tech+M.Tech programmes, candidates must be JEE qualified.

International students who are planning to study MS in Software Engineering from International Technological University must meet the below entry requirements:

  • Must complete a bachelor’s degree in a relevant discipline
  • Must have a minimum GPA of 3.0 or higher for graduate degrees and 2.75 or higher for undergraduate degrees
  • Meet the English Proficiency (must be taken within 2 years of intended term)
  • GRE/GMAT (optional)
  • Resume
  • 2 Letters of Recommendation (required if GPA is below the minimum GPA requirement)
  • Statement of Purpose

The Indian Institute of Technology Ropar is one of the top public technical universities in the country. The IIT Ropar's outstanding placement record is one of its main selling points. Top businesses from a range of sectors come to the campus every year to hire bright minds.

NIRF 2023 ranks IIT Ropar 22nd in the engineering category. IIT Ropar guarantees an attractive investment return. The 2023 IIT Ropar placements are officially published. 82.21% of the B.Tech class and 56.44% of the M.Tech batch were placed at IIT Ropar.
